QUETTA: Chief of Defence Forces Field Marshal Asim Munir has said that the future of Balochistan rests with its people, while stressing the state’s resolve to counter efforts aimed at destabilizing the province.
According to the Inter-Services Public Relations (ISPR), Field Marshal met with prominent figures and political leaders from Balochistan. During the meeting, he discussed the province’s security, development and future prospects.
Field Marshal Asim Munir said the future of Balochistan and Pakistan is closely connected and will remain so. He described the people of Balochistan as talented, resilient, patriotic and dignified, adding that the province’s young population has significant potential.
He also highlighted the importance of creating opportunities for young people. According to ISPR, he said the youth represent one of the most dynamic and promising segments of society and can play an important role in Balochistan’s development and progress.
The Chief of Defence Forces alleged that Fitna al-Khawarij and Fitna al-Hindustan are foreign-backed proxies being used to create instability in Balochistan. He said such elements seek to hinder development and create divisions between the state and the people.
Field Marshal Asim Munir called for a comprehensive response to what he described as enemy propaganda and urged efforts to expose what he termed false narratives. He said the state’s firm and decisive response would help defeat attempts to undermine peace and stability.
